Check out the PDP books "Parallel Distributed Processing" Vol 1&2 by Rummelhart & McClelland (MIT Press 1986) There was also a followup workbook with exercises and software a couple of years ago (also from MIT Press). For more recent developments and what's going on in application land, check out the IJCNN transactions (from IEEE) for the last few years. Have fun! - Tim Dyes
